Transaction 199237d77b23baa11a86cb16d5bb5f10923237b2216c7cc61741273eff24f951
1 Input
2 Outputs
- 199237d77b23baa11a86cb16d5bb5f10923237b2216c7cc61741273eff24f951:0
- 199237d77b23baa11a86cb16d5bb5f10923237b2216c7cc61741273eff24f951:1
value 15702
address 15jCSjnDbREsqqomh75sZka1hQEWd6ZLVk
value 934689
address 3Dfbhg23P3jy7H78EQ7MSwwb4WPBseGP9d